Signals are an important part of the JoPP peer review process. They are intended to widen the scope of publishable articles by placing the reputational cost of publishing an imperfect article on authors, rather than on the journal.

Reviewer B

This article explores the theme of ‘transition’ by tracing how collaborative robot technologies are transforming (and transformed by) DIY cultures, and how makerspaces are reconfigured vis-a-vis these encounters. The authors’ analysis of the dynamics of human-machine relations in makerspaces as ‘trading zones’ is a novel contribution to the STS canon.
